Why Electric Town Circuit Is So Challenging
The Monthly Rivals event on Electric Town Circuit quickly became one of the most competitive challenges in Forza Horizon 6. Within just a few days, more than one million players had already posted lap times, creating an incredibly crowded leaderboard.
Unlike traditional Rivals events, every driver competes with the stock Lamborghini Temerario. There are no upgrades, no custom tuning, and no setup adjustments. Everyone drives identical machinery, making driver skill the only deciding factor.
This creates an environment where every hundredth of a second matters. Small steering corrections, braking accuracy, and perfect racing lines become the difference between an average lap and a leaderboard-worthy run.
Use the Right Driving Assists
Although many experienced players traditionally disable every assist, the current handling model favors a slightly different setup.
A highly competitive configuration includes:
· ABS: On
· Steering: Simulation
· Traction Control: Off
· Stability Control: Off
· Manual Transmission
· Driving Line: Braking Only
ABS has become surprisingly effective in Forza Horizon 6, allowing drivers to brake more consistently without sacrificing much speed. Manual shifting also offers better control over engine braking and corner exits without requiring clutch usage in the Lamborghini Temerario.
Learn the Car Before Chasing Fast Times
The Lamborghini Temerario isn't an easy car to master in stock form.
Its handling characteristics include:
· Nervous rear-end behavior
· Sudden weight transfer
· Early oversteer when turning
· Sensitive reactions over curbs
Many players immediately attack corners too aggressively, causing the rear tires to slide and ruining momentum.
Instead, treat the car gently. Smooth steering inputs and progressive throttle application produce much faster lap times than aggressive driving.
Think of the Temerario as a car that rewards precision rather than bravery.
Master the Most Difficult Sections
First Corner
The opening corner determines your momentum through the first sector.
Fast drivers aggressively cut the inside checkpoint while staying just within track limits. Cut too little and you lose speed.
Cut too much and your lap becomes invalid.
Finding the perfect balance here alone can save several tenths.
The Technical Middle Sector
The center of Electric Town Circuit contains multiple linked corners where rhythm is everything.
Focus on:
· Late apexes
· Smooth steering transitions
· Maintaining momentum
· Avoiding unnecessary steering corrections
Many players brake too early here, sacrificing exit speed for the following corners.
The Park Section
Almost every competitive driver agrees this is the hardest section of the circuit.
The narrow paths, uneven curbs, and unforgiving walls leave almost no room for error.
Key tips include:
· Avoid full throttle across rough curbs.
· Stay patient through direction changes.
· Prioritize a clean exit instead of an aggressive entry.
· Keep steering inputs minimal to avoid upsetting the car.
Many otherwise excellent laps end here due to tiny mistakes.
Study Faster Ghosts
One of Rivals mode's greatest features is the ability to race against leaderboard ghosts.
Instead of simply chasing the fastest available ghost, work your way upward gradually.
Compare:
· Braking points
· Corner entry speed
· Racing lines
· Throttle application
· Exit positioning
You'll often discover that different top drivers approach the same corner in completely different ways.
Some prefer wider entries.
Others sacrifice entry speed for superior exits.
Testing multiple ghosts helps determine which technique best suits your own driving style.
Avoid Invalidating Laps
Electric Town Circuit has extremely strict checkpoint detection.
Common reasons for invalid laps include:
· Clipping walls
· Cutting checkpoints too aggressively
· Touching grass on corner exits
· Running slightly beyond track limits
Many fast laps disappear because of mistakes that seem insignificant.
Always prioritize completing a valid lap before attempting maximum-risk driving.
A clean lap is infinitely more valuable than a perfect sector followed by an invalid finish.
Consistency Beats Hero Laps
Many players improve rapidly during their first few attempts before reaching a plateau.
This is completely normal.
Instead of constantly pushing harder, focus on repeating identical laps.
Ask yourself after every run:
· Where did I lose momentum?
· Was my braking consistent?
· Could I apply throttle earlier?
· Did I oversteer unnecessarily?
Incremental improvements of just one or two tenths quickly add up over multiple practice sessions.
